Imperial Grey Marble

About FAQ Products & Prices Order Now
About
Material Type: Marble
Origin:MalaysiaMalaysia
Priamry Color(s): Grey
Recommended Usage:Counter tops and bars, wall and floor tiles, mosaic, stairs
Finishing Surface:Polished, Sawn Cut, Sanded, Rockfaced, Sandblasted, Tumbled
Additional Names:Royal Grey Marble,Gray Imperial Marble

Are there color variations of Malaysia's Imperial Grey Marble?

Yes, there are color variations of Malaysias Imperial Grey Marble. While the base color is typically grey, there can be variations in shade and tone. Some may have a lighter grey color, while others may have a darker or even blackish appearance. Additionally, the veining patterns and intensity can vary, ranging from subtle to more pronounced.

How thick is Malaysia's Imperial Grey Marble slabs?

The thickness of Malaysias Imperial Grey Marble slabs can vary, but the standard thickness for marble slabs is typically around 2 centimeters (cm) or 3/4 inch. However, it is also common to find slabs with a thickness of 3 centimeters (cm) or 1 1/4 inches.

Can Malaysia's Imperial Grey Marble be used in a dining room?

Yes, Malaysias Imperial Grey Marble can be used in a dining room. Marble is a versatile material that can be used in various rooms in a house, including dining rooms. Malaysias Imperial Grey Marble has a beautiful gray color with natural veining patterns, which can add an elegant and sophisticated touch to the dining room. It can be used for dining room flooring, tabletops, or even as a decorative accent on walls or columns. However, it is important to note that marble is a porous material and can be susceptible to staining and etching from acidic substances, so proper maintenance and care should be taken to keep it in good condition.
